When the “git difftool” command is executed, it looks for a configured diff tool in Git configuration. Users can configure their preferred graphical diff tool using the “gitconfig” command. How to Set up the Git diff tool in Git? To set up the Git diff tool, check out the provided...
git diff with Double Dot NotationYou can see this by using the git diff command as follows:$ git diff main..feature/loginIt's important to understand what exactly is being compared: using the ".." notation, Git compares the tips (= latest commits) on both branches:...
Next, you may discard hunks of changes from the diff of any file. Alternatively in the staging panel, Discard Changes is available in the context menu by right-click. Ignoring Files You can use the .gitignore file to tell GitKraken Desktop to ignore files in your repo that you don’t wa...
When a conflict arises during a merge, Git outputs a descriptive message to alert you to the issue. This message typically appears in your terminal and includes details about the conflicted files. For instance, if you run thegit statuscommand after a failed merge, you may see something similar...
Stage your files to prep your changes for a Git commit. Learn how to stage, unstage, discard files, and more before you commit.
git diff branch1..branch2 --name-onlyCopy For example: The output lists which files are different in themasterbranch and thenew-branchbranch. In this case, those arefile.htmlandmain.py. Comparing Specific File Between Branches Git also provides the option to see how a file differs in two...
In the below output, you can see that the newly created file needs to be committed: Let’s move to the next section and check out the method of showing the difference between two commits. How to Differentiate Between Two Commits by Utilizing the “git diff” Command?
So Azure DevOps tells you that the file changed in whitespace, but when you ask to see it, you are shown no changes. If you ask Visual Studio to view the diff, it once again indicates that the file has been modified (M), but when you ask to see the diff, it says “0 changes”...
gitremote-v Copy Add the Git upstream, which can be a URL or can be hosted on a server (in the latter case, connect withssh): gitremoteaddupstreamhttps://www.github.com/username/repo-name Copy Staging When you’ve modified a file and have marked it to go in your next commit, it ...
$ git diff branch1..branch2 Using this command, Git will compare the tip of both branches (also called the HEAD) and display a “diff” recap that you can use to see modifications. In short, it will show you all the commits that “branch2” has that are not in “branch1”. ...